Culbertson’s great run at the District 2C boys’ basketball tournament came to an end as the Cowboys were defeated by Plentywood, 63-29, in the title game on Saturday, Feb. 17. Plentywood jumped out to a 16-7 lead in the first quarter and the Wildcats added 15 more points in the second period for a 31-15 half-time advantage. Bainville bounced back with a strong third quarter comeback, but the Bulldogs fell to Plentywood, 43-34, in the District 2C girls’ basketball title game on Saturday, Feb. 17. The Bulldogs trailed 23-11 at the half before scoring the first four points of the third quarter on two free throws by Elsie Wilson and a basket off a rebound by Tally Berwick. The fifth-seeded Culbertson Cowboys surprisingly advanced into the district championship game with a 36-33 victory over top-seeded Savage in a physical semi-final game on Thursday, Feb. 15. Culbertson gained a 1916 lead in the first half, but Savage pulled even late in the third quarter on three straight points by Connor Lyons. Froid/Lake’s boys’ basketball squad earned third place at the District 2C tournament in Sidney with a 42-36 victory over Savage on Saturday, Feb. 17. After leading by a 13-12 margin at the end of the opening quarter, the Red Hawks struck for 15 points in the second period for a 28-21 half-time lead.
